The Essence of Naama: A Name Steeped in Meaning
The journey into "Naama Nativ" begins with the name itself: Naama. Of Hebrew origin, this name carries a rich tapestry of meanings that resonate deeply with the themes of identity and positive influence. In Hebrew, "Naama" can mean "pleasantness" or "sweetness." It is also strongly associated with qualities such as "beauty," "grace," and "charm." These intrinsic meanings suggest an inherent positive quality, a natural inclination towards what is good and appealing. This linguistic foundation provides a symbolic bedrock for understanding the broader concept of "Naama Nativ" – a natural pleasantness or inherent grace that stems from one's origins.
Beyond its linguistic roots, the name Naama also holds significance in ancient texts. She was the only mentioned daughter of Lamech and Zillah and their youngest mentioned child in the biblical narrative. This historical reference, though brief, places the name within a lineage, a family, and a story of origin. NAAMA: A Pillar for Arab American Healthcare Professionals
While the name Naama holds ancient and symbolic weight, the concept of "Naama Nativ" finds a powerful contemporary embodiment in the National Arab American Medical Association (NAAMA). This esteemed organization stands as a crucial pillar for Arab American healthcare professionals across the United States, providing a vital platform for connection, development, and advocacy. NAAMA’s mission is clear and impactful: through educational, philanthropic, and service activities, NAAMA promotes the professional development and cultural identity of healthcare professionals with roots or affinity to the Arab world.
NAAMA has cultivated a robust network that boasts more than 6,000 Arab American physicians, a testament to its reach and relevance within the medical community. This extensive network serves as a powerful resource for mentorship, collaboration, and mutual support, fostering a sense of belonging that is crucial in a profession often characterized by high pressure and isolation. NAAMA is proud to be an all-inclusive association that acts as the voice of all Arab American healthcare professionals, diligently working to address both their professional and cultural needs. The Rise of NAAMA NextGen: Nurturing Future Leaders
Recognizing the importance of cultivating the next generation of healthcare leaders, NAAMA established NAAMA NextGen in 2018. This forward-thinking initiative was created to engage and empower students and young professionals who are just beginning their journeys in medicine. NAAMA NextGen supports over 35 chapters across major universities in the United States, creating a widespread network for aspiring Arab American healthcare professionals. These chapters serve as vital hubs for mentorship, networking, and early professional development, bridging the gap between academic life and professional practice.
